Output 84f5602a5af8aff4c3ae180ecf6b6664c29b0cf9dfcdb7bc238c4975ff4c8772:0

value
18918692
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 a36a36c9235d0c40fdab1e1a21eb703b102df594 OP_EQUALVERIFY OP_CHECKSIG
address
1Fu4P9XECS2VucUMCVM6Ej8WRwyMEXF6P5
transaction
84f5602a5af8aff4c3ae180ecf6b6664c29b0cf9dfcdb7bc238c4975ff4c8772
spent
true